不同熄焦方式对40kg焦炉焦炭质量的影响

摘    要:不同熄焦方式对焦炭的冷态强度、热态强度以及生产焦炉的工艺特点均有影响,为了更好地指导40 kg试验焦炉的生产,需对比分析水熄焦、干熄焦方式对焦炭质量的影响。选用4种不同炼焦煤和1种生产配合煤,利用40 kg级实验焦炉炼制焦炭,分别采用蒸汽熄焦与水熄焦方式对40 kg焦炉炼制的焦炭进行冷却,检测熄焦后焦炭的工业分析、机械强度及热性质等性能指标,对比分析2种熄焦方式对焦炭质量的影响,并研究2种熄焦方式下焦炭与生产干熄焦的焦炭质量关系。结果表明,相对水熄焦,蒸汽熄焦的焦炭水分较稳定(小于1%)、成焦率有所提升,改善了焦炭质量,其中1/3焦煤冷强度的改善最为明显,气煤与1/3焦煤的热性质改善最为明显,肥煤的成焦率提升最大;蒸汽熄焦与生产干熄焦的焦炭质量指标更接近,机械强度M 40一致、M 10数据高出2.5个百分点,热性质CRI数据高出8.1个百分点、CSR低出10.4个百分点。焦化企业可参照试验结果,进一步优化40 kg实验焦炉熄焦工艺及调整生产与试验焦炉的相关性。

Impact of different ways of coke quenching on 40 kg coke quality

Abstract:Different coke quenching methods have influence on mechanical strength,coke reactivity index(CRI)and coke strength after reaction(CSR),as well as the technological characteristics of coke oven.In order to guide the production of 40 kg test coke oven better,the influence of water quenching coke and dry quenching coke on quality of coke should be compared and analyzed.Using 4 kinds of coking coal and 1 kind of production blending coal,the coke was produced by coking in 40 kg experimental coke oven,the coke obtained from 40 kg coke oven was cooled by steam quenching and water quenching respectively.The performance indexes of coke after quenching,such as proximate analysis,mechanical strength,coke reactivity index(CRI)and coke strength after reaction(CSR)were tested.The influence of coke quality caused by two quenching methods was compared and analyzed,the relationship between coke quality and coke for coke dry quenching production under two quenching methods was studied.The results show that compared with coke water quenching,the coke moisture of steam quenching is relatively stable(<1%),the coking forming ratio is increased,the coke quality is improved,the improvement of mechanical strength for 1/3 coking coal is most obvious,the improvement of reactivity index(CRI)and coke strength after reaction(CSR)for gas coal and 1/3 coking coal is most obvious as well,increase of coking forming ratio of fat coal is the biggest one;the coke quality of steam quenching is closer to that of production coke,the mechanical strength M 40 is consistent,the M 10 data is 2.5%higher,the CRI is 8.1%higher,and the CSR is 10.4%lower.Coking enterprises can refer to the results of this experiment to further optimize the coke quenching process of the 40 kg experimental coke oven and adjust the correlation between production and the test coke oven.
